1.4 DRUM AND DRUM DRIVE SECTION

1. Main Motor
When the motor pulley has been removed from the motor and then
reinstalled, be careful of the position of the pulley on the motor shaft. (See
"7.4 MAIN MOTOR REPLACEMENT.")
2. Drum Unit
When removing and reinstalling the drum unit, be sure to engage the drum
drive gears correctly. (See "7.6 DRUM UNIT REMOVAL.")
3. Doctor Roller
Normally the doctor roller gap is not adjusted or changed. It tends to be
difficult to adjust in the field. If the gap becomes narrower, an uneven image
may appear on the prints. If it becomes wider, too much ink will be applied to
the drum screens, resulting in ink leakage from the drum.
4. Drum Master Clamper
1) When removing and reinstalling the drum master clamper, be sure to
position the three springs in the drum master clamper correctly.
2) Do not allow the inside of the clamping plate to become dirty with ink.
3) Do not use alcohol or other solvents to clean the inside of the
clamping plate. Use a cloth damped with water.
For all the above, see "7.8 INK ROLLER UNIT REMOVAL."
5. Ink Roller Unit
Do not disassemble the ink roller unit. Each part between the front and rear
side plates of this unit has been exactly adjusted to keep the doctor and ink
rollers parallel against the drum shaft in the production.

1.5 INK SUPPLY SECTION

1. Ink Pump
When the ink pump has been removed and reinstalled, be sure to adjust the
plunger position.
2. Ink Cartridge Installation
When you set the ink cartridge, firmly slide it in and push the set lever (to
which a green tab is adhered for identification) until it clicks in position. If it is
not set correctly, the ink in the cartridge will not be supplied to the drum.
